Auston Matthews Injured: Major Blow to Maple Leafs Playoff Hopes
In a significant setback for the Toronto Maple Leafs, star forward Auston Matthews has sustained a worsening injury that casts a shadow over the team’s playoff aspirations. This development comes at a critical time in the NHL season, raising immediate concerns for fans and players alike regarding the impact on team performance and standings.
What Just Happened
Matthews, who has been dealing with an undisclosed injury in recent weeks, experienced a setback during a practice session earlier today. Reports indicate that this injury is more serious than initially anticipated, leaving the Maple Leafs uncertain about his availability in the coming games. The team, already vying for playoff positioning, must now navigate this unexpected hurdle.
